Abstraction emerges as a pivotal concept in modernism and critical thought, intertwining with themes of the inhuman and human experience. Jeff Wallace's intellectual history delves into its multifaceted role, examining figures like Marx, Cézanne, and Stein, alongside contemporary interpretations in literature and art. He challenges the notion that abstraction is solely an elite concern, revealing its inclusive potential. Wallace's insights encourage a reevaluation of abstraction's significance, making it accessible and relevant to all.
